  1/*
  2 * Core driver for the pin config portions of the pin control subsystem
  3 *
  4 * Copyright (C) 2011 ST-Ericsson SA
  5 * Written on behalf of Linaro for ST-Ericsson
  6 *
  7 * Author: Linus Walleij <linus.walleij@linaro.org>
  8 *
  9 * License terms: GNU General Public License (GPL) version 2
 10 */
 11#define pr_fmt(fmt) "pinconfig core: " fmt
 12
 13#include <linux/kernel.h>
 14#include <linux/module.h>
 15#include <linux/init.h>
 16#include <linux/device.h>
 17#include <linux/slab.h>
 18#include <linux/debugfs.h>
 19#include <linux/seq_file.h>
 20#include <linux/pinctrl/machine.h>
 21#include <linux/pinctrl/pinctrl.h>
 22#include <linux/pinctrl/pinconf.h>
 23#include "core.h"
 24#include "pinconf.h"
 25
 26int pinconf_check_ops(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ev)
 27{
 28	const struct pinconf_ops *ops = pctldev->desc->confops;
 29
 30	/* We must be able to read out pin status */
 31	if (!ops->pin_config_get && !ops->pin_config_group_get) {
 32		dev_err(pctldev->dev,
 33			"pinconf must be able to read out pin status\n");
 34		return -EINVAL;
 35	}
 36	/* We have to be able to config the pins in SOME way */
 37	if (!ops->pin_config_set && !ops->pin_config_group_set) {
 38		dev_err(pctldev->dev,
 39			"pinconf has to be able to set a pins config\n");
 40		return -EINVAL;
 41	}
 42	return 0;
 43}
 44
 45int pinconf_validate_map(struct pinctrl_map const *map, int i)
 46{
 47	if (!map->data.configs.group_or_pin) {
 48		pr_err("failed to register map %s (%d): no group/pin given\n",
 49		       map->name, i);
 50		return -EINVAL;
 51	}
 52
 53	if (!map->data.configs.num_configs ||
 54			!map->data.configs.configs) {
 55		pr_err("failed to register map %s (%d): no configs given\n",
 56		       map->name, i);
 57		return -EINVAL;
 58	}
 59
 60	return 0;
 61}
 62
 63int pin_config_get_for_pin(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ev, unsigned pin,
 64			   unsigned long *config)
 65{
 66	const struct pinconf_ops *ops = pctldev->desc->confops;
 67
 68	if (!ops || !ops->pin_config_get) {
 69		dev_err(pctldev->dev, "cannot get pin configuration, missing "
 70			"pin_config_get() function in driver\n");
 71		return -EINVAL;
 72	}
 73
 74	return ops->pin_config_get(pctldev, pin, config);
 75}
 76
 77/**
 78 * pin_config_get() - get the configuration of a single pin parameter
 79 * @dev_name: name of the pin controller device for this pin
 80 * @name: name of the pin to get the config for
 81 * @config: the config pointed to by this argument will be filled in with the
 82 *	current pin state, it can be used directly by drivers as a numeral, or
 83 *	it can be dereferenced to any struct.
 84 */
 85int pin_config_get(const char *dev_name, const char *name,
 86			  unsigned long *config)
 87{
 88	stru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ev;
 89	int pin;
 90
 91	mutex_lock(&pinctrl_mutex);
 92
 93	pctldev = get_pinctrl_dev_from_devname(dev_name);
 94	if (!pctldev) {
 95		pin = -EINVAL;
 96		goto unlock;
 97	}
 98
 99	pin = pin_get_from_name(pctldev, name);
100	if (pin < 0)
101		goto unlock;
102
103	pin = pin_config_get_for_pin(pctldev, pin, config);
104
105unlock:
106	mutex_unlock(&pinctrl_mutex);
107	return pin;
108}
109EXPORT_SYMBOL(pin_config_get);
110
111static int pin_config_set_for_pin(stru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ev, unsigned pin,
112			   unsigned long config)
113{
114	const struct pinconf_ops *ops = pctldev->desc->confops;
115	int ret;
116
117	if (!ops || !ops->pin_config_set) {
118		dev_err(pctldev->dev, "cannot configure pin, missing "
119			"config function in driver\n");
120		return -EINVAL;
121	}
122
123	ret = ops->pin_config_set(pctldev, pin, config);
124	if (ret) {
125		dev_err(pctldev->dev,
126			"unable to set pin configuration on pin %d\n", pin);
127		return ret;
128	}
129
130	return 0;
131}
132
133/**
134 * pin_config_set() - set the configuration of a single pin parameter
135 * @dev_name: name of pin controller device for this pin
136 * @name: name of the pin to set the config for
137 * @config: the config in this argument will contain the desired pin state, it
138 *	can be used directly by drivers as a numeral, or it can be dereferenced
139 *	to any struct.
140 */
141int pin_config_set(const char *dev_name, const char *name,
142		   unsigned long config)
143{
144	stru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ev;
145	int pin, ret;
146
147	mutex_lock(&pinctrl_mutex);
148
149	pctldev = get_pinctrl_dev_from_devname(dev_name);
150	if (!pctldev) {
151		ret = -EINVAL;
152		goto unlock;
153	}
154
155	pin = pin_get_from_name(pctldev, name);
156	if (pin < 0) {
157		ret = pin;
158		goto unlock;
159	}
160
161	ret = pin_config_set_for_pin(pctldev, pin, config);
162
163unlock:
164	mutex_unlock(&pinctrl_mutex);
165	return ret;
166}
167EXPORT_SYMBOL(pin_config_set);
168
169int pin_config_group_get(const char *dev_name, const char *pin_group,
170			 unsigned long *config)
171{
172	stru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ev;
173	const struct pinconf_ops *ops;
174	int selector, ret;
175
176	mutex_lock(&pinctrl_mutex);
177
178	pctldev = get_pinctrl_dev_from_devname(dev_name);
179	if (!pctldev) {
180		ret = -EINVAL;
181		goto unlock;
182	}
183	ops = pctldev->desc->confops;
184
185	if (!ops || !ops->pin_config_group_get) {
186		dev_err(pctldev->dev, "cannot get configuration for pin "
187			"group, missing group config get function in "
188			"driver\n");
189		ret = -EINVAL;
190		goto unlock;
191	}
192
193	selector = pinctrl_get_group_selector(pctldev, pin_group);
194	if (selector < 0) {
195		ret = selector;
196		goto unlock;
197	}
198
199	ret = ops->pin_config_group_get(pctldev, selector, config);
200
201unlock:
202	mutex_unlock(&pinctrl_mutex);
203	return ret;
204}
205EXPORT_SYMBOL(pin_config_group_get);
206
207int pin_config_group_set(const char *dev_name, const char *pin_group,
208			 unsigned long config)
209{
210	struct pinctrl_dev *pctldev;
211	const struct pinconf_ops *ops;
212	const struct pinctrl_ops *pctlops;
213	int selector;
214	const unsigned *pins;
215	unsigned num_pins;
216	int ret;
217	int i;
218
219	mutex_lock(&pinctrl_mutex);
220
221	pctldev = get_pinctrl_dev_from_devname(dev_name);
222	if (!pctldev) {
223		ret = -EINVAL;
224		goto unlock;
225	}
226	ops = pctldev->desc->confops;
227	pctlops = pctldev->desc->pctlops;
228
229	if (!ops || (!ops->pin_config_group_set && !ops->pin_config_set)) {
230		dev_err(pctldev->dev, "cannot configure pin group, missing "
231			"config function in driver\n");
232		ret = -EINVAL;
233		goto unlock;
234	}
235
236	selector = pinctrl_get_group_selector(pctldev, pin_group);
237	if (selector < 0) {
238		ret = selector;
239		goto unlock;
240	}
241
242	ret = pctlops->get_group_pins(pctldev, selector, &pins, &num_pins);
243	if (ret) {
244		dev_err(pctldev->dev, "cannot configure pin group, error "
245			"getting pins\n");
246		goto unlock;
247	}
248
249	/*
250	 * If the pin controller supports handling entire groups we use that
251	 * capability.
252	 */
253	if (ops->pin_config_group_set) {
254		ret = ops->pin_config_group_set(pctldev, selector, config);
255		/*
256		 * If the pin controller prefer that a certain group be handled
257		 * pin-by-pin as well, it returns -EAGAIN.
258		 */
259		if (ret != -EAGAIN)
260			goto unlock;
261	}
262
263	/*
264	 * If the controller cannot handle entire groups, we configure each pin
265	 * individually.
266	 */
267	if (!ops->pin_config_set) {
268		ret = 0;
269		goto unlock;
270	}
271
272	for (i = 0; i < num_pins; i++) {
273		ret = ops->pin_config_set(pctldev, pins[i], config);
274		if (ret < 0)
275			goto unlock;
276	}
277
278	ret = 0;
279
280unlock:
281	mutex_unlock(&pinctrl_mutex);
282
283	return ret;
284}
285EXPORT_SYMBOL(pin_config_group_set);
